On Sun, 2016-01-31 at 13:37 -0800, Tom Herbert wrote:
Call get_unaligned_be32 when we access 32-bit fields in
__skb_flow_dissect. At the beginning check for unlikely case of
1-byte aligned packet.
Note that flow_dissector may be asked to parse packet unaligned
fields in two instances:
1) Packet from a driver which is aligned to Ethernet header
(2-byte alignment)
2) Parsing inner headers of a received GRE-TEB packet
Testing: Ran super_netperf tests did not see a regression. This was on
x86 which does not have problems with unaligned data.
